2Scope / Description
This technical specification establishes a defined framework for interfacing programmable measurement instruments, specifically focusing on the byte serial and bit parallel transmission modes. The document details the second part of the system, which governs the essential code and format protocols required for seamless communication between devices. It outlines the structured rules for data encoding, ensuring consistent interpretation of information exchanged across various measurement systems. The standard defines specific syntax and logical arrangements necessary for maintaining interoperability within automated test environments. By specifying these protocols, the text provides a reference for manufacturers and integrators to implement compatible communication interfaces. The content covers the fundamental architectural requirements without dictating proprietary hardware implementations. It serves as a technical guide for developing systems where reliable data transfer is critical for operational accuracy and efficiency. The provisions address the logical layer of interaction, facilitating the exchange of measurement commands and results in a standardized manner.
